I have used other sites in the past but I've forgotten what the heck they were. Any researchers out there that use something other than Ancestry? I don't mind paying but 35 bucks a month is a little steep. Interested in Northern Italy, Southern England and Lithuania. Thanks — JoeB

Nothing else come close to the number of records and images that ancestry.com has. I do think they offer collections which might be less expensive than that, but I'm not sure what info you are looking for. Individual sites may offer some data and the FHC continues to add new databases. Rootsweb, World Vital Records ($) and Footnote ($) are some alternatives (but no where near as comprehensive)

Many libraries also offer ancestry.com for their customers so you might want to check that out.

As FamilySearch adds more censuses and records, I find myself relying on their free images far more than requesting Ancestry look-ups. I also tend to utilize Google and Google books, because many of the books that Ancestry has digitized can be found on Google books. Smile

It costs less to join ancestry for the year, but...most people dont need a year to find what they are looking for. I joined ancestry about 3-4 times, for from one month to three months. The 3 months is when they got my fathers Italian town records. One month was fine to get what I needed, but then I decided to copy the whole town.

If you know what you are looking for..usually a month is enough to get whatever it is you need. I would never pay them that kind of money for a year. Its not necessary.

Oh..just make sure that you unsubscribe about a week before they are about to charge you again. You will still have it up until that date, that it turns over. If you wait too long, they will auto charge you for the next month.
